NOVELTY - The method involves adding metal catalyst soluble inorganic salt with predetermined proportion of organic solvent to obtain positively charged electric pulse graphene solution, where metal catalyst soluble inorganic salt contains iron, nickel, cobalt, nitrate or chloride. An anode and a cathode are entered into the electric pulse graphene solution. A graphene layered structure is fixed with an electric conduction base plate. Carbon hydrogen gas is filled in a deposition furnace to prepare a carbon nano tube cathode, where flow ratio of the carbon hydrogen gas ranges between 2.5 to 10. USE - Carbon nano tube cathode preparation method. ADVANTAGE - The method enables realizing high reliability, better electric conduction property and simple structure. DETAILED DESCRIPTION - The carbon hydrogen gas contains alkyl, ethylene, acetylene, hydrogen and carbon.
